前置条件

安装配置

示例 Aerospike 版本为 Linux 环境 6.0.0 (CentOS),各个不同版本指标可能存在差异。
aerospike-prometheus-exporter 为官方研发的 Exporter ,方便快速接入监控 Aerospike。

指标采集 (必选)

安装 exporter

官方下载&安装 exporter 地址 https://docs.aerospike.com/monitorstack/install/linux

wget https://www.aerospike.com/download/monitoring/aerospike-prometheus-exporter/latest/artifact/rpm -O aerospike-prometheus-exporter.tgz
tar -xvzf aerospike-prometheus-exporter.tgz
rpm -Uvh aerospike-prometheus-exporter--x86_64.rpm

配置 exporter

配置文件地址 /etc/aerospike-prometheus-exporter/ape.toml,默认 metrics 端口为 9145,默认采集端口为 3000,默认情况下不需要调整配置文件。

启动(重启)exporter

systemctl start aerospike-prometheus-exporter.service
systemctl restart aerospike-prometheus-exporter.service

访问指标

通过 curl http://localhost:9145/metrics 访问指标。

DataKit 新增 aerospike-prom.conf 配置文件

/usr/local/datakit/conf.d/prom目录下,复制 prom.conf.sampleaerospike-prom.conf

cp prom.conf.sample aerospike-prom.conf

主要参数说明

  • url:aerospike-prometheus-exporter 指标地址
  • interval:采集频率
  • source:采集器别名
[[inputs.prom]]
  urls = ["http://192.168.0.189:9145/metrics"]
  ## 忽略对 url 的请求错误
  ignore_req_err = false
  ## 采集器别名
  source = "aerospike"
  metric_types = []
  measurement_prefix = ""
  ## 采集间隔 "ns", "us" (or "µs"), "ms", "s", "m", "h"
  interval = "10s"
  ## TLS 配置
  tls_open = false
  ## 自定义Tags
  [inputs.prom.tags]

重启 DataKit

systemctl restart datakit

日志采集 (非必选)

参数说明

  • logfiles:日志文件路径 (通常填写访问日志和错误日志)
  • source:aerospike # 数据源
  • service:aerospike #服务名

/usr/local/datakit/conf.d目录下,复制一份 conf,重命名为logging-aerospike.conf

cp logging.conf.sample logging-aerospike.conf

logging-aerospike.conf 全文

检测库

<监控 - 监控器 - 从模板新建 - Aerospike 检测库>

序号 规则名称 触发条件 级别 检测频率
1 Aerospike 空间 Storage 剩余空间不足 Aerospike 空间 Storage 使用率 >= 60% 警告 1m
2 Aerospike 空间 Storage 剩余空间不足 Aerospike 空间 Storage 使用率 >= 80% 重要 1m
3 Aerospike 空间 Storage 剩余空间不足 Aerospike 空间 Storage 使用率 >= 90% 紧急 1m
4 Aerospike 空间 Memory 剩余空间不足 Aerospike 空间 Memory 使用率 >= 60% 警告 1m
5 Aerospike 空间 Memory 剩余空间不足 Aerospike 空间 Memory 使用率 >= 80% 重要 1m
6 Aerospike 空间 Memory 剩余空间不足 Aerospike 空间 Memory 使用率 >= 85% 紧急 1m
